On a scale of 0 to 100, Leidos Holdings holds a performance score of 15. The company secures a Beta (Market Risk) of 0.55, which conveys possible diversification benefits within a given portfolio. As returns on the market increase, Leidos Holdings' returns are expected to increase less than the market. However, during the bear market, the loss of holding Leidos Holdings is expected to be smaller as well. Leidos Holdings Market Risk Analysis
Today, many novice investors tend to focus exclusively on investment returns with little concern for Leidos Holdings' investment risk. Standard deviation is the most common way to measure market volatility of stocks, such as Leidos Holdings, and traders can use it to determine the average amount a Leidos Holdings' price has deviated from the expected return over a period of time. It is calculated by determining the expected price for the established period and then subtracting this figure from each price point. The differences are then squared, summed, and averaged to produce the variance.
